Finding the solution for an easy puzzle requires only attention, logic and basic knowledge of the mechanics of the game. Based on these, you must fill the remaining blank cells on the grid with numbers from 1 to 9, paying attention not to repeat the same digit in each column, row or group. The easy level is the variety that starts with the most allocated digits. ![]() The levels of difficulty in Sudoku depend on the number of filled cells allocated at the beginning of each game. Seasoned players looking for a quick and straightforward challenge to clean their minds or just pass time will also be able to enjoy this mode. Easy Sudoku puzzles are perfect for beginners and kids to get acquainted with the rules and the principles of the game.
